No, chiropody services are not covered by OHIP. Chiropody is a privately funded healthcare service in Ontario, which means patients are responsible for the cost of their visit. Many people use extended health benefits, workplace insurance, or private health plans to help cover their treatment. Coverage varies by insurer, so it’s always a good idea to check your plan for details.
It depends on your insurance company. Some plans allow direct billing for chiropody services, while others require patients to submit their own claims. Even if your insurer doesn’t support direct billing, we can always help with claim submission by providing detailed receipts and guidance to make the process as smooth as possible.
